/*
* This file contains functions to be used to verify the arguments of
* string functions. If enabled these can discover problems with
* heap-based strings (such as fence errors) much closer to the error.
*/
#define DMALLOC_DISABLE
#if HAVE_STRING_H
# include <string.h>
#endif
#if HAVE_STDLIB_H
# include <stdlib.h>
#endif
#include "conf.h"
#include "dmalloc.h"
#include "chunk.h"
#include "debug_tok.h"
#include "error.h"
#include "dmalloc_loc.h"
#include "arg_check.h"
/*
* Dummy function for checking strlen's arguments.
*/
static int loc_strlen(const char *file, const int line,
const char *func, const char *str)
{
int len = 0;
const char *str_p;
if (BIT_IS_SET(_dmalloc_flags, DEBUG_CHECK_FUNCS)) {
if (! dmalloc_verify_pnt(file, line, func, str, 0 /* not exact */, -1)) {
dmalloc_message("bad pointer argument found in %s", func);
}
}
for (str_p = str; *str_p != '\0'; str_p++) {
len++;
}
return len;
}

#if HAVE_MEMCPY
/*
* Dummy function for checking memcpy's arguments.
*/
void *_dmalloc_memcpy(const char *file, const int line,
void *to, const void *from, const DMALLOC_SIZE len)
{
if (BIT_IS_SET(_dmalloc_flags, DEBUG_CHECK_FUNCS)) {
if ((! dmalloc_verify_pnt(file, line, "memcpy", to,
0 /* not exact */, len))
|| (! dmalloc_verify_pnt(file, line, "memcpy", from,
0 /* not exact */, len))) {
dmalloc_message("bad pointer argument found in memcpy");
}
#if HAVE_MEMMOVE
/*
* If memmove exists, dump out a warning if memcpy is being used
* for overlapping memory segments.
*/
if (((char *)from < (char *)to && (char *)from + len > (char *)to)
|| ((char *)to < (char *)from && (char *)to + len > (char *)from)) {
dmalloc_message("%s:%d: WARNING: memory overlap in memcpy, should use memmove",
file, line);
}
#endif
}
return (void *)memcpy(to, from, len);
}
#endif /* HAVE_MEMCPY */

#if HAVE_STRNCAT
/*
* Dummy function for checking strncat's arguments.
*/
char *_dmalloc_strncat(const char *file, const int line,
char *to, const char *from, const DMALLOC_SIZE len)
{
if (BIT_IS_SET(_dmalloc_flags, DEBUG_CHECK_FUNCS)) {
const char *from_p;
int min_size;
/* so we have to figure out the max length of the buffers directly here */
for (from_p = from; from_p < from + len; from_p++) {
if (*from_p == '\0') {
/* no need to do ++ here because we +1 for the \0 anyway */
break;
}
}
min_size = from_p - from;
/* either len or nullc */
if ((! dmalloc_verify_pnt(file, line, "strncat", to,
0 /* not exact */,
loc_strlen(file, line, "strncat", to) + min_size
+ 1))
|| (! dmalloc_verify_pnt(file, line, "strncat", from,
0 /* not exact */, min_size))) {
dmalloc_message("bad pointer argument found in strncat");
}
}
return (char *)strncat(to, from, len);
}
#endif /* HAVE_STRNCAT */
